Milwaukee folk punk band Violent Femmes has revived its fervent fandom since the group reunited in 2013. Among those fans is skateboarder Stefan Janoski, who’s releasing a special-edition shoe.


“Violent” and “Femmes” are separately chain-stitched on the lateral side of each shoe and the words from their hit 1994 song “I’m Nothing” — which Janoski sings with the band on a version that will re-release with the forthcoming album — are printed in Janoski’s handwriting on the tongue.

The Nike SB Zoom Janoski RM “Violent Femmes” will release during the fall season, which runs from July to September in the footwear and apparel industry. Stay with EU Kicks for updates.
